NavrObject | R Documentation |
NavrObject is a list of class navr
which contains two main fields
area_aboundaries: list with (x, y, z) fields, each containinng numeric(2) definition of limits (or NULL if empty). Used mainly for plotting and removal of outlier points
data: data.frame with few mandatory and some optional fields
Mandatory columns:
timestamp
position_x
position_y
Optional columns: Columns which can be automatically preprocessed if need be
position_z: For 3D positional data
position_(name)_(axis): Position columns can be automatically preprocessed and have distances etc. calculated if they follow given naming structure e.g. positions_vrhead_x
rotation_(name)_(axis): Rotation columns can be automatically preprocessed if then follow given naming structure
Computed columns: These columns are computed automatically and ovewrite any existing columns of given names. Please don't namme your custom columns with these names
time_since_start
time_diff
distance
distance_total
speed
rotation_(name)_(axis)_diff
Additional columns: the data fame can have unlimited number of additional columns, if they don't interfere with naming of the mandatory and optional (e.g. you shouldn't have a column named rotation_controller if you don't want it preprocessed by the package). Typical examples of additional columns can be "fps", "input" etc.
NavrObject()
Creates empty navr object with prefilled fields
navr object
